错误 #3916
当sem_post达到了系统允许的最大值后,不要关闭信号量,需要增加统计日志进行提醒
由 杨 杨乐 在 6 天 之前添加.
更新于 一天 之前.
历史记录
- 状态 从 进行中 变更为 转测试
- 指派给 从 杨 杨乐 变更为 王 旭初
【问题原因】
当sem_post达到上限时,会关掉信号量的通道。业务就无法继续下午
【修改方案】
当sem_post达到上限时,不再关闭信号量的通道;把超过上限的数量记录到统计日志中
记录的目的:记录信号量出现问题的时间,研发可以根据时间来分析问题;比如是否开启了用户面日志,以及那个进程的那个模块处理能力达到上限了
【回归方法和注意事项】
1.查看统计日志中是否有记录posterr
2.可以灌包时kill掉du,或者让du出一个不读取信号量的包来测试
导出 Atom
PDF